    The song wasn't written for the Twighlight Saga, it was an unused song from The Killers album "Sawdust". They still wanted fans to hear it so it was used in the soundtrack of Twighlight.

    When I first head this song, I didn't know that it was from the Twilight Saga. So, I didn't quite interpret it the way everyone else did. But that's the great thing about well written music; there are many ways of looking at it.

    In the phrase: "White demon love song down the hall, white demon shaddow on the road. Back up your mind there is a call. He isn't coming after all.", I thought it meant that the female in this song was completely captivated by the "white demon", so much that he was all she thought about. It's as if he was with her constantly. But there is a very gloomy feel to the song, so her love for him was depressing to her. She wanted him badly, but he didn't think she existed.

    But there are some positive parts to her being in love with him. Despite the emptiness he brings to her, she still has fantasies about there being better times where he treats her well. "All this time, she likes the way he sings white demon love songs in her dreams."

    "Black invitation to a place that cannot change" The state that she was in and the feelings she had were constant, almost as if there were no end.

    In the part "Let us be in love, let's do old and grey", I didn't first think of a love triangle, I thought of it as the artist of the song speaking in her thoughts. "I will never stray, I will do my part. Let us be in love tonight."

    But,being a piece of art, there will be multiple interpretations. This is just what the song meant in my perspective.
